Culver City, CA: Columbia Pictures, 1979. Archive of ten double weight photographs from the 1980 film by special photographer Alan Pappe. Four photographs feature actress Brooke Shields, four feature Christopher Atkins, and two show photographer Pappe posing with extras dressed as native islanders on the set of the film.

With Pappe's photographer's stamp and manuscript annotations, including the date of 1979, on the verso of each photograph. Three photographs additionally signed by Pappe on the verso, and four photographs with his manuscript ink annotations to the bottom margins on the recto.

Pappe worked as a film still and press photographer for 30 years, photographing a who's who of film and music stars, including iconic images of Sharon Tate, Jimi Hendrix, and Liza Minnelli, as well as album cover for the "Grease" soundtrack album, and the interior images of Jefferson Airplane's "After Bathing at Baxter's." His 1972 "Time" magazine cover photograph of Minnelli in "Cabaret" is part of the permanent collection of the Smithsonian's National Portrait Gallery.

Based on the 1908 novel by Henry De Vere Stackpoole, about two children who are shipwrecked on a tropical island, and survive there, growing into young adults. Filmed twice previously, in 1923, directed by W. Bowden and Dick Cruickshanks, and starring Cruickshanks and Molly Adair, and in 1949, directed by Frank Launder, and starring Jean Simmons and Donald Houston.
